BIRTH AND DEATH CERTIFICATES

Birth and death certificates for certain persons are available in the City Clerk's office.

BIRTH CERTIFICATES:
To obtain a copy of your birth certificate, YOU MUST HAVE BEEN BORN IN THE CITY OF WESTLAND AFTER 1978.  Either the person for whom the birth was registered or that person’s mother or father (as long as they are listed on the birth certificate) may request a copy.  The person requesting a copy must have picture identification under most circumstances.  The certificate will be certified with a City Seal and be on safety paper to verify authenticity.  We must have a request in writing to verify a copy is on file with the City.  The fee is:

                        $17.00 for the first copy
                        $  5.00 for any subsequent copy

DEATH CERTIFICATES:
To obtain a copy of a death certificate, THAT PERSON MUST HAVE DIED WITHIN THE BOUNDARIES OF THE CITY OF WESTLAND.  You must know the person's name and the date of death.  The certificate will be certified with a City Seal and on safety paper to verify authenticity.  We must have a request in writing to verify a copy is on file with the City.  The fee is:

                        $17.00 for the first copy
                        $  5.00 for any subsequent copy

FREEDOM OF INFORMATION REQUESTS

Freedom of Information requests are filed with the City Clerk’s office.  They are to be used if you are inquiring about any existing public documents from any Department of the City.  The Freedom of Information Act states the public entity is not required to make a compilation, summary, or report of information.  Also, the City may charge a reasonable fee for the research and copying of documents covered in the request.  The research fee is based on the hourly wage plus the cost of fringe benefits for that hour of the lowest paid Clerical employee in the City.  This fee is $41.86 per hour and is charged in fifteen minute increments.  Also, the cost of copying is $.50 per page.

The City has five (5) business days in which to answer a request with the ability to extend the deadline another ten (10) business days if needed.

ANIMAL LICENSES

There are many reasons to license your pet in the City of Westland.  One of which is that it is a City Ordinance which states you can only have three pets.  Perhaps the most important reason is that if your pet gets lost, the license number around their neck is a means to identify them.  We get many phone calls from considerate residents who have found an animal and inquire as to the owner (based on their license tag).  We never give out the owner’s information but we do call the owner and let them know someone has found their pet.  We have been able to reunite many families with their beloved pets.

You may purchase your pet’s license at the City Clerk's office.  The only requirement is that your pet must have a rabies certificate from a veterinarian’s office showing the batch number of the serum used and for how many years the vaccination is valid.  The fees are as follows:

            Before March 1st:
                        Neutered or Spayed             $  6.00
                        All others                                $12.00

            After March 1st:
                        Neutered or Spayed             $  6.00 plus $ 2.00 late fee =  $ 8.00
                        All others                                $12.00 plus $ 2.00 late fee = $14.00

Pets must be licensed by the time they are four months old.  If you are a new resident or if you acquire a new pet and it is after the March 1st deadline, the late fee will be waived.  If you meet the previously stated two exceptions and if it is after August 31, the licensing fee will be cut in half to adjust for the partial calendar year and there will be no late fee.

Your pet must be licensed every year. 

If you own a dog that has ever attacked, bitten or other wise harmed another animal or human being in an unprovoked manner or has been determined a "dangerous or vicious animal" by a court of law, your dog must be tattooed or micro-chipped. You must show documentation of this from your veterinarian before your animal can be licensed.

Anyone keeping four or more dogs must obtain a kennel license from the City of Westland.  Please inquire at the Clerk's office as to these regulations.

BICYCLE LICENSES

 Bicycle licenses are available on a yearly basis in the City Clerk’s office.  The fee is:

                        $1.00 per year for each license

The metal numbered license tag attaches directly to your bicycle and, it will assist police, in the event your bicycle is lost or stolen, in returning it to the rightful owner.  There are many bicycles each year that go for auction because the owner can not be found.
